Sharing Urgent, Potentially Problematic Locations that Yield Communications Hazards in American Internet Networks Act of 2019 or the SUPPLY CHAIN Act of 2019
This bill requires the Department of Commerce to coordinate with various federal entities to conduct an ongoing review of risks to the communications-equipment-and-services marketplace and its supply chain.
